WSEndpointDeploymentUnit implements the DeploymentUnit interface, but not really. A bunch
of methods throw UnsupportedOperationException.
This tells me it's using that interface as a minor short-cut, not because it's
truly meant to be a DeploymentUnit impl.
This is the only impl of this interface outside of WFCORE, and having it here makes it
harder to evolve the interface.
The WS subsystem code should use its own interface (e.g. as a param to
WSDeploymentBuilder.build()), and for the call paths that want to use the DeploymentUnit
from WFCORE, wrap the DU in an impl of this WS interface and delegate to it.
